Largest Available Coraopolis 2 Bedroom Apartments

The largest available 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Coraopolis, PA is found at Merrit Commons in the Sewickley Heights neighborhood and is 1,680 square feet priced from $1,600. 1629 Edgewood Ave in the Outlying South Allegheny neighborhood has the second largest 2 Bedroom, which is sized at 1,250 square feet and currently listed start at $1,100. Here is today’s list of the largest available 2 Bedroom units in Coraopolis:

Cheapest Available Coraopolis 2 Bedroom Apartments

As of August 02,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in Coraopolis, PA is the OXFORD COURT APARTMENTS -- 054 - 359-0... Model starting from $1,055 at OXFORD COURT APARTMENTS -- 054 in the Outlying South Allegheny neighborhood. The second most affordable Coraopolis 2 Bedroom is the Apartment A Model at 1629 Edgewood Ave starting at $1,100 . The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in Coraopolis is currently $2,097.
